> The thing with XDG_CONFIG_HOME and config-directory is, that it doesn't
> allow me to set config-directory directly AND requires all other
> configuration to be put in the new XDG_CONFIG_HOME as well.  I
> personally wouldn't mind reading all profiles from config-directory,
> but I would like a way to set that to ~/.guix.

Make sense, we need to define a GUIX_CONFIG_HOME that expands to
XDG_CONFIG_HOME/guix by default.

>> By time creation/modification?
> mtime will cause weird bugs if you do single upgrades of profiles. 
> ctime may be acceptable, depending on how familiar one is with touch,
> but I'd personally prefer reverse alphabetical because it is the
> easiest to understand.

To be clear, I think we need to speak in terms of priority: should "a"
have higher priority than "z" or the other way around?
